How do Dental Cleanings Help Protect Your Teeth?
Visiting a dentist fordental cleanings in the Upper East Side helps prevent serious dental problems. Even if you brush and floss daily, some areas are hard to reach. Professional cleanings remove buildup in these spots, reducing the risk of decay and infection.
The key benefits include:
- Preventing cavities and tooth decay
- Reducing gum disease
- Improving breath
- Detecting dental issues early

What About Gentle Dental Cleanings for Sensitive Teeth?
For a person with sensitive teeth, getting a routine cleaning can be uncomfortable.Gentle dental cleanings for sensitive teeth will use specialized dental tools and techniques to ensure your teeth are thoroughly cleaned without any pain.
This makes it easier for all patients to maintain regular dental cleanings.
Tips for sensitive teeth during cleanings include:
- Let your dentist know about sensitivity
- Use fluoride treatments.
- Schedule regular cleanings to decrease buildup

How Often Do I Schedule Dental Cleanings?
How often you need to schedule dental cleanings is dependent on your dental health, but the recommendation from most dentists is two visits every calendar year or every six months.
Scheduling checkups for the cleaning means your dentist has an opportunity to catch small dental problems in the early stages instead of allowing them to mature into a much more serious dental problem.
Some people may require more frequent dental cleanings, such as individuals who have gum disease, have braces, or have other dental issues.
